Introduction to Personalization
Personalization in your BMW is made seamless with your BMW ID and simple in-car login using a compatible mobile device. Saved personalization settings include seat and mirror preferences, personalized profile, and profile account welcome. Suggestions based on habits and more are automatically activated when using your paired vehicle or Digital Key. These individual vehicle settings are also synchronized to other BMW vehicles for ease of use.
If using the "Log in with BMW ID" method, be sure to download the most recent version of the My BMW App on your mobile device and log in to your account.

Step 1: Initiate BMW ID Setup
To begin this process, select the "Add BMW ID" option from the choices on the BMW ID/Driver profile menu.
Step 2: Scan QR Code
Then, scan the QR code using your mobile device's camera. The QR code will open the My BMW App.
Logging In and Linking Your Vehicle
Step 3: Log In via My BMW App
Then, log in with your BMW ID and follow prompts suggested on the My BMW App.
Step 4: Finalize Vehicle Addition
You may have to return to the vehicle tab and select "CONTINUE" to finish adding your BMW to the My BMW App.

Step 5: Link Vehicle Key
Be sure to select "Vehicle key" to link your BMW ID to your vehicle key. Select "Additional settings".
Step 6: Configure Data Privacy
In Additional settings, be sure to select the "Data privacy" option to enable each BMW service in your vehicle.
Data Privacy and Telephone Setup
BMW Services Configuration
Read through the BMW services and select the options that you wish to enable. It is important to note that some features in the vehicle may be affected if the data privacy options are not enabled.

Step 7: Pair Mobile Device for Telephone
Return to the SETUP menu. Complete additional settings if required. Then, tap on "Telephone" to pair your compatible mobile device. Be sure to enable Bluetooth prior on your device.

Tap on the mobile device you wish to pair.
You may receive a matching code to confirm on your BMW screen and mobile device. This may take a moment.

Step 8: Agree to Terms of Use
To finalize adding your vehicle on your device, follow prompts and agree to the "TERMS OF USE".
Step 9: Vehicle Sync Confirmation
The vehicle tab will appear, indicating that the vehicle and My BMW App are synced.
Step 10: Complete Setup
Return to the SETUP menu. Select "Finish" on the "Additional settings" menu to be returned to the profile menu. Now, the login personalization is complete.

Adding Digital Key
Step 11: Access Keys Menu
Return to the apps menu and select "Keys".

Step 12: Initiate Digital Key Addition
Now from the "Digital Key" menu select "Add" to pair the mobile device to the vehicle.

Step 13: Scan QR Code for Digital Key
Scan the QR code using your mobile device and select "Continue". This will require you to complete the BMW Digital Key synchronization on your My BMW App.

Step 14: Confirm on Mobile Device
Confirm popup message on mobile device and add the Digital Key to your mobile device's "Wallet" feature. Please refer to www.bmwusa.com/ConnectedDrive to learn more.
Digital Key - Continued
Step 15: Set Up Digital Key Plus in My BMW App
Select the "Digital Key" or "Digital Key Plus" tile on the My BMW App. Then, follow the prompts in the app to set up the pairing process.

Step 16: Use Mobile Device as Key
Then, within the mobile device Wallet feature, select "Continue" and place the mobile device in the mobile device tray. With BMW Digital Key Plus, the mobile device does not need to be placed in the mobile device tray.

Digital Key Activation and Confirmation
Step 17: Finalize Digital Key Setup
Your display will confirm that the key has been activated. Select, “Finish” to finalize Digital Key Plus set up.

Step 18: Verify Paired Device
From here, you can see which mobile device is paired as the main key. You are all set to use your Digital Key.
Visual Description: A screenshot of the BMW infotainment system's "DIGITAL KEY" screen is shown. It lists "Jackson's iPhone" as the "Main key" with "1 smartphone active" and "Unrestricted permission to drive".
Step 19: Check Driver Recognition Settings
In the "settings" menu within the "Driver Recognition" tab, you can see which items are paired to the BMW ID.
